The easiest way would be to use a transmission temp gauge and simply epoxy a pipe thread coupling to the pan with some JB Quick.
Be sure the surface its silly clean and roughed up with some 80 grit paper. Then just install the sender like normal. Just apply some heat sync compound on it before screwing it in.
Works like magic.
BTW, most drain plugs are 14mm,, just like a spark plug.
